    Sgt. John Anderson, firefighter with Aircraft Rescue and Firefighting and also operations chief for the exercise, calibrates metering equipment during a practical application portion of a hazardous materials course at the Explosive Ordnance Disposal complex aboard Marine Corps Air Station Miramar, Calif., Jan. 24. Marines taking the course learn extensively about their equipment, how to calibrate it, work it and properly operate it to be effective.
